Furniture Girls Seattle, Washington
Furniture Girls is an electro rock band from Seattle. The band's high-energy live shows and innate ability to connect with fans and fellow musicians alike has made them a popular and fast-rising quintet that's played to packed venues across the U.S. Their sound is influenced by Siouxsie & the Banshees, Sky Cries Mary, The Cure, Skunk Anansie, Nina Hagen, Prince, Cibo Matto, Blondie and Berlin. ... more
